Will NTB Repair an Unrepairable Tire Puncture? Explore Tire Repair Limits and Regulations

NTB can repair tire punctures located only in the tread area. They use a combination of a plug and a patch for sealing. If the puncture is near the sidewall, it is deemed unrepairable. For safety, check with NTB to assess your tire’s health and discuss repair options.

In addition to the size and location of the puncture, the extent of the tire’s overall condition affects repair eligibility. If a tire shows excessive wear or prior repairs, NTB may also deem it unrepairable. Tire repair practices aim to prevent blowouts or failure while driving.

How Does NTB Determine if a Tire Can Be Repaired?

NTB determines if a tire can be repaired by following specific guidelines. First, they assess the location of the puncture. A puncture in the tread area is typically repairable, while damage to the sidewall is often not. Next, they evaluate the size of the puncture. Generally, punctures smaller than ¼ inch in diameter are eligible for repair. They also examine the depth of the damage. If the tire has been compromised beyond the inner liner, repair might not be possible. Additionally, NTB checks for other issues. If the tire shows signs of extensive wear or damage, it is likely deemed unrepairable. They also consider the type of tire. Certain specialty tires may have different repair rules. Ultimately, NTB prioritizes safety and adherence to industry standards when making their decision.

What Types of Tire Damages Does NTB Deem Unrepairable?

NTB deems certain types of tire damages as unrepairable. These damages typically include significant structural issues that compromise safety.

  1. Sidewall damage
  2. Large punctures
  3. Tread separation
  4. Uneven wear and bulges
  5. Previous repairs

Understanding the specific types of tire damages NTB considers unrepairable is crucial, especially for vehicle safety and performance.

  1. Sidewall Damage: NTB defines sidewall damage as any cut, tear, or puncture on the sidewall of the tire. The sidewall supports the weight of the vehicle and contains the tire’s internal air pressure. Damage here can lead to blowouts. According to the Rubber Manufacturers Association, sidewall damage cannot typically be repaired due to safety concerns.

  2. Large Punctures: NTB deems punctures larger than a quarter of an inch as unrepairable. A study by the National Institute for Automotive Service Excellence states that large punctures compromise the tire’s integrity and can lead to air loss or blowouts during operation.

  3. Tread Separation: Tread separation occurs when the tread of the tire separates from its casing. NTB considers this critically unsafe, as it can lead to loss of traction and control. The American National Standards Institute warns that tread separation can result from excessive wear or manufacturing defects.

  4. Uneven Wear and Bulges: NTB views uneven wear or bulges on the tire surface as significant concerns. These issues can indicate internal damage, which may not be visible. A report from the Tire Industry Association shows that such features often lead to tire failure while driving, making repairs unwise.

  5. Previous Repairs: NTB deems tires that have undergone extensive previous repairs as unrepairable. Tires are often only able to sustain one or two repairs for minor punctures. A study by the Consumer Product Safety Commission shows that multiple repairs can weaken the tire structure and lead to potential failure.

Are There Industry Standards That Influence NTB’s Repair Policies?

Yes, there are industry standards that influence NTB’s repair policies. These standards help ensure tire safety and performance by setting guidelines for when a tire can be repaired versus when it must be replaced. The policies are typically derived from guidelines from organizations such as the Rubber Manufacturers Association (RMA) and the Tire Industry Association (TIA).

The RMA and TIA provide comprehensive repair guidelines for tire punctures. Both organizations emphasize the importance of assessing the puncture’s location and size. For example, punctures in the tread area that are smaller than ¼ inch are often repairable, while those found on the sidewall are generally not. Additionally, both organizations outline specific repair methods and materials that should be used to maintain the tire’s integrity and safety.
